WebNo loss in image quality or autofocus performance, at all, when using a basic EF-to-EF-M or EF-to-RF adapter. All a basic adapter does is push the lens out to be the correct distance from the sensor in order to properly focus the light, and extend the electrical contacts out so that the body can communicate with the lens. Whether that's worth it to you or not, that's up to you to decide, but for someone that values these aspects, it is very much worth it. 19 MintyMarlfox • 3 yr. ago WebEF lenses are designed for Canon's DSLR cameras, while RF lenses are specifically created for Canon's mirrorless cameras. RF lenses have a larger mount diameter, which allows them to transmit more information between the lens and camera body. This means that RF lenses can offer faster autofocus and better image stabilization.

WebR5 user with RF / EF lenses here. EF Compatibilty is great. No loss whatsoever. RF glass is more advanced & optimized for new system, tho. You will notice f/2.8 AND Image Stabilizer in RF lenses where the EF counterpart had either 2.8 OR IS (e.g. EF 16-35 f/2.8 OR f/4 IS, same with 24-70, not valid for 70-200).
